What do you think will change with the Pats no-huddle after the losses of Welker and Woodhead?

March 22, 2013 by Mike Dussault

Great question, I’d throw Branch and Lloyd in there too. This will be one of the greatest schematic questions facing the 2013 Patriots. 2012 they took the league by storm with how fast they could run their offense, but that was largely attributed to having receivers who were comfortable in the system and with Brady. 

Now they’ll still have Gronk and Hernandez back, and Shane Vereen does have some experience in the system and will likely replace Woodhead, but the huge question is can Amendola and whomever else pick up the offense and execute it at breakneck speed.

If not it’s highly possible the Pats will go back to a more conventional attack that relies less on the no-huddle, at least at the start of the season. The important thing to remember, especially this year on offense, is that they’re building something for the playoffs, so what we see in September and Octobers is not the finished product. 

But it should be fascinating to see how the offense evolves this year and who Brady develops (or doesn’t develop) confidence in at wide receiver.
